-.Sh NAME
-.Nm ef
-.Nd
-pseudo-device driver provides support for multiple ethernet frame types.
-.Sh SYNOPSIS
-.Cd "kldload if_ef.ko"
-.Sh DESCRIPTION
-The
-.Nm
-pseudo-device driver clones each ethernet type device with four
-additional interfaces. Each of them capable to send or receive only
-one predefined frame type.
-.Pp
-Names for the new interfaces created by adding
-.Ar fN
-suffix to an existing device name. Where
-.Ar N
-is a device unit which can have one of the following values:
-.Bd -literal -offset indent
-0 interface with an Ethernet_II frame
-1 interface with a Novell Ethernet_802.3 frame
-2 interface with an Ethernet_802.2 frame
-3 interface with an Ethernet_802.2/SNAP frame support.
-.Ed
-.Pp
-For example, device
-.Ar ed0
-will be populated with four devices:
-.Ar ed0f0 ,
-.Ar ed0f1 ,
-.Ar ed0f2
-and
-.Ar ed0f3 .
-.Pp
-After that, each device can be configured as usually:
-.Dl # ifconfig ed0f1 ipx 0x105
-This will configure IPX protocol with network number
-.Ar 0x105
-and
-.Ar Ethernet_802.3
-frame type.
-.Pp
-Please note that it is impossible to configure IPX protocol on the 'raw'
-.Ar ed0
-device after
-.Ar if_ef.ko
-driver loaded.
-.Sh EXAMPLES
-The
-.Nm
-driver can be loaded via
-.Xr loader.conf 5
-file:
-.Dl if_ef_load="YES"
-.Pp
-In this case an ordinary interface configuration commands can be used
-in the
-.Xr rc.conf 5
-file:
-.Dl network_interfaces="ed2 lo0 tun0 ed2f0 ed2f1"
-.Dl ifconfig_ed2f0_ipx="ipx 0x101"
-.Dl ifconfig_ed2f1_ipx="ipx 0x102"
